Join artist Katika Marczell to discover the art and experience of painting in public spaces!
Learn about the tools, techniques, and creative processes involved in mural-making. Participants will gain hands-on experience in the initial stages of mural creation by learning various methods for scaling images to fit larger surfaces.
Katika Marczell (she/her) is an interdisciplinary artist and muralist based in Tkaronto/Toronto. She holds an (honours) BA from the University of Toronto, and an MFA from York University. Marczell has shown in Toronto, Milton, Montreal, the Varley Art Gallery in Markham, and the Art Gallery of Peterborough.
She has worked with ArtMoves, Bell Box Murals, Kensington BIA, West Queen West BIA, Street Art Toronto, The Personal Care Bank, Mural Routes, Arts Milton, as well as private clients. Marczell has taught at York University, and sits on the board of YYZ Artists’ Outlet. Her murals can be found in and around Toronto, Etobicoke, and Milton.
